My friend and I are graduating from Marion Romans VS Gauls (very fun matches) to the conquests of Alexander. He purchased the figures for Alexander and Persia while I have started to paint an Indian Army. When glancing at the Big Battle List (we only play BBDBA) it looks something like this:
Indians
3 EL (Commanders)
6 EL
6 Hch
6 Cv
9 4Lb
3 4Ax
3 Hd or Ps (I am probably going to use the Ps option)
The first cool thing is 9 elephants
I am guessing that I should use Bg to my advantage for my Bw. I think in a naked battlefield I am going to have a really hard time. I am also confused on how to use my Elephants properly against his force. In my head I can't picture a good match up that is likely to happen.
The Imperial Alexander list has more options, but I am going to note what my friend has initially stated he thinks he will do:
3 3 Kn (generals)
3 3 Kn Companions
3 LH
18 4Pk (!!!!)
3 Art or EL (he is not sure which to use, but will probably buy both options since we forgot to order them. Neither of us are experienced with using Art either)
3 3/4 Aux or Ps (not sure the best choice for him here. If I use terrain to my advantage 3 Aux seems like the best option for him to engage units in Bg. (I don't see why he would take 6 Ps either)
3 Ps
He will have 6 Kn elements which is not good news, but attacking my Bw directly with them is not a good tactic, so I don't know how they will be used. The pikes are troublesome in my mind because my Bw cannot withstand supported Pike in close combat and Pk hurt my Hch and Cv. I don't know how he would best use El or Art because neither of us have any experience with either element (funny that I am playing Indians then). If he uses all of his Pk in rear support his frontage is only 9 elements which I think will cause him to spread out his rear supports carefully. Having a solid number of Aux/Ps elements does provide a challenge for me in Bg.
